在GoldenDict中添加谷歌翻译,以实现阅读英文文献的时的整句翻译

我是英语小白,所以除了查生词之外,用Adobe阅读英文版的pdf书籍时,也需要整句翻译。
昨天下午折腾到现在,终于搞定,纯属记录,如若能帮到一两个,那更是功德一件。
首先,需要用到这个项目:
GitHub - xinebf/google-translate-for-goldendict: Add Google translate to GoldenDict
其次,需要用到python.
安装代码如下:

need python>=3.7

pip3 install google-translate-for-goldendict
pip3 install requests
第三,在Goldendict中设置词典来源,另外访问链接似乎需要梯子,待验证。
打开GoldenDict - 【编辑】 - 【字典】 - 【字典来源】 - 【程序】- 【添加】
类型选择:html;
名称自定,如Google Translate;
命令行:python -m googletranslate zh-CN %GDWORD% -s “translate.google.com.hk”
图标:D:\GoldenDict\google-translate-for-goldendict\google_translate.png (路径不同自行修改)

2 Likes

相比之下,还是OpenAI的翻译效果好,关键是能够说人话,比较顺。

确实如此,只是我还没有找到可以像new bing 一样的Chrome侧边栏ChatGPT工具, newbing 我用起来特别不稳定。

建议使用 Zotero 文献阅读管理器



1 Like

翻译插件安装使用教程 Zotero PDF Translate: 划词翻译与标题、摘要、批注翻译 · Zotero 中文社区

感谢指导,第一次知道这个,原谅我的孤陋寡闻。

对于文献的翻译,知云家的两款软件也挺方便,我用的是Xtranslator

感谢分享,当初写论文的时候发现这个就好了